The PPC MFCR instruction implicitly uses all 8 of the CR
registers. Currently it is not so marked, which leads to VCMPEQ instructions that feed into it getting deleted. If it is so marked, local RA complains about this sequence: vreg = MCRF CR0 MFCR <kill of whatever preg got assigned to vreg> All current uses of this instruction are only interested in one of the 8 CR registers, so redefine MFCR to be a normal unary instruction with a CR input (which is emitted only as a comment).
